The City of Bryan’s Planning and Development Services Department was awarded the 2022 Richard R. Lillie, FAICP Planning Excellence Recognition Program from the Texas Chapter of the American Planning Association for the seventh consecutive year. The City of Bryan is one of 44 municipalities throughout Texas to be recognized.
The award recognizes planning departments in the state that increase community awareness of the importance of planning, aid in economic development, assist with the overall community image, and support educational development for staff and appointed planning officials.
Working hand-in-hand with the Planning and Zoning Commission, the Historic Landmark Commission, the City Council, and the community at-large, Planning and Development Services staff focuses their efforts on providing quality customer service and maintaining positive relationships to guide and promote quality development. Their planning efforts have resulted in award-winning projects for Historic Downtown, the Innovation Corridor, and Midtown. These and other planning projects help make Bryan a thriving, unique, and livable community.
